    fdo#77979: sw: RTF export: write non-ASCII font names encoded
    
    Currently font names like "微软雅黑" (Microsoft YaHei) are
    written as "????" in the RTF export; to avoid that, set the \fcharset
    of the font entry to something that at least is able to encode
    the font name and alternate name.
    
    This requires a new function since the existing
    rtl_TextEncodingToWinCharset was changed in
    b88fe998ce8c80d7629fe70118311096615d959d to return "default" 0x01
    (for OOXML) which is quite unhelpful for RTF.
    
    This is not entirely satisfactory, as of course that is no guarantee
    that the encoding can represent all of the actual text that has the
    font applied; hence there are some \'3f in the fall-back encoded text
    of the heading of the bugdoc, which indicates that the detected
    Shift-JIS is insufficient and GB-2132 would be required; but it's not
    obvious how to do better here without iterating over all the text
    twice, and that still leaves the possibility that all text that has a
    particular font applied cannot be represented by a single non-Unicode
    encoding.
    
    But since we always write text as the \u Unicode + legacy fall-back,
    this should not be a big problem since modern RTF readers will simply
    read the Unicode.

diff --git a/sw/source/filter/ww8/writerwordglue.cxx 
b/sw/source/filter/ww8/writerwordglue.cxx
index bafa0f0..f4141e5 100644
--- a/sw/source/filter/ww8/writerwordglue.cxx
+++ b/sw/source/filter/ww8/writerwordglue.cxx
@@ -712,6 +712,55 @@ namespace sw
             return nRet;
         }
 
+        static bool
+        CanEncode(OUString const& rString, rtl_TextEncoding const eEncoding)
+        {
+            rtl::OString tmp;
+            return rString.convertToString(&tmp, eEncoding,
+                    RTL_TEXTTOUNICODE_FLAGS_UNDEFINED_ERROR |
+                    RTL_TEXTTOUNICODE_FLAGS_INVALID_ERROR);
+        }
+
+        sal_uInt8 rtl_TextEncodingToWinCharsetRTF(
+                OUString const& rFontName, OUString const& rAltName,
+                rtl_TextEncoding eTextEncoding)
+        {
+            static struct { rtl_TextEncoding enc; sal_uInt8 charset; }
+                const s_fallbacks [] = {
+                    { RTL_TEXTENCODING_MS_932, 0x80 }, // Shift-JIS
+                    { RTL_TEXTENCODING_MS_936, 0x86 }, // GB-2312
+                    { RTL_TEXTENCODING_MS_950, 0x88 }, // Big5
+                    { RTL_TEXTENCODING_MS_949, 0x81 }, // EUC-KR
+                };
+            sal_uInt8 nRet =
+                rtl_getBestWindowsCharsetFromTextEncoding(eTextEncoding);
+            switch (eTextEncoding)
+            {
+                case RTL_TEXTENCODING_DONTKNOW:
+                case RTL_TEXTENCODING_UCS2:
+                case RTL_TEXTENCODING_UTF7:
+                case RTL_TEXTENCODING_UTF8:
+                case RTL_TEXTENCODING_JAVA_UTF8:
+                    for (size_t i = 0; i < SAL_N_ELEMENTS(s_fallbacks); ++i)
+                    {
+                        // fall back to a charset that can at least encode
+                        // the font's name
+                        if (CanEncode(rFontName, s_fallbacks[i].enc)
+                            && CanEncode(rAltName, s_fallbacks[i].enc))
+                        {
+                            return s_fallbacks[i].charset;
+                        }
+                    }
+                    SAL_INFO("sw.rtf", "no fallback charset found for font: "
+                            << rFontName << " " << rAltName);
+                    nRet = 0x01; // all hope lost: "default", whatever that is
+                    break;
+                default:
+                    break;
+            }
+            return nRet;
+        }
+
